Anson Capital's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Anson Capital held 65 positions worth $75.7M, up 1.8% from $74.4M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.

Anson Capital withdrew a net $3.43M in Q4 2022, closing 3 positions and reducing 17 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$836K position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 0.81% of assets, down from 0.91%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Utilities.

Against the trend, Anson Capital opened a new position in i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ex China ETF worth $577K.

  • Anson Capital's largest Q4 2022 buy was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ex China ETF: 12,165 shares worth $577K.
  • Anson Capital added most to Invesco S&P 500 Downside Hedged ETF in Q4 2022, an estimated $1.09M increase.
  • Anson Capital's biggest Q4 2022 reduction was VanEck IG Floating Rate ETF, cutting an estimated $3.69M.
  • Anson Capital fully exited iShares 1-3 Year Treasury Bond ETF in Q4 2022, selling an estimated $836K.
  • Anson Capital's ten largest holdings make up 51% of its $75.7M portfolio in Q4 2022.
  • Anson Capital opened 10 new positions and closed 3 in Q4 2022.
  • Anson Capital's portfolio value rose 1.8% quarter-over-quarter to $75.7M.

Based on Anson Capital's 13F filing for Q4 2022, filed 8 Feb 2023.
